Global security manufacturer - TDSi is set to undergo a significant transformation as it rebrands to TDSi by Hirsch on 1st January 2026.

This decision aligns with its parent company Vitaprotech’s global rebranding to the Hirsch Group, aiming to unify its international security brands under one cohesive name.

TDSi’s proven access control solutions

TDSi’s integrated access control solutions have been pivotal in numerous installations

For over four decades, TDSi’s integrated access control solutions have been pivotal in numerous installations across various sectors, including education, healthcare, government, and commercial environments in the UK and internationally. This rich heritage of expertise remains central to the company’s offerings.

The integration with Hirsch will build upon this foundation, offering customers enhanced access to high-security solutions encompassing access, perimeter, and video security. This collaboration aims to present one of the most holistic security offerings in the UK, expanding the reliable solutions that customers have come to trust.

Hirsch Group’s global vision

The rebranding to TDSi by Hirsch encapsulates the Hirsch Group's vision of innovating and internationalising security solutions, while maintaining reliability for long-standing clients. Richard Huison, UK Managing Director of Hirsch Secure and TDSi, noted, "TDSi has built a strong reputation in the UK and beyond, with installations in some of the most demanding environments worldwide. Becoming TDSi by Hirsch strengthens that legacy by combining our proven access control expertise with Hirsch’s global platform."

Customers are assured of unchanged service and support, with an expanded range of security solutions now available, covering everything from perimeter to core security needs. This enhancement provides a unified and future-ready security portfolio.

Strategic developments for TDSi

Existing products, services, and support structures will persist, ensuring seamless continuity during this period

TDSi, which joined the Vitaprotech Group in 2019, further aligned with Hirsch in 2024, will officially adopt the Hirsch name from January 2026, positioning the group for premium recognition globally.

Eric Thord continues as CEO, alongside Deputy CEO Steven Humphreys, both steering a strategic vision focused on global strategy and local execution, offering innovative and market-tailored security solutions.

As TDSi transitions into this new era as TDSi by Hirsch, its dedication to its clients, partners, and the broader security community remains steadfast. Existing products, services, and support structures will persist, ensuring seamless continuity during this period of change.

Sustained customer commitment

The introduction of the TDSi by Hirsch logo will commence early next year, signifying the beginning of an evolutionary process rather than an abrupt shift.

Backed by the strength of the Hirsch Group, TDSi is positioned to deliver added value, while upholding the reliability, expertise, and customer-focused approach that has characterised the company for over forty years.

Integrated access control and security manufacturer TDSi now announces that from 1st January 2026, it will operate under the new name: TDSi by Hirsch.

The change follows the global transformation of its parent company, Vitaprotech, into the Hirsch Group, unifying its security brands worldwide under one trusted name. 

TDSi’s integrated access control

For more than 40 years, TDSi’s integrated access control solutions have been at the heart of thousands of installations across education, healthcare, government, and commercial environments in the UK and around the world. This proven expertise remains the foundation of what we deliver.

Building on that strength, our further integration with Hirsch enhances what TDSi already offers. Customers will now benefit from access to Hirsch’s portfolio of high-security Access, Perimeter and Video solutions. Together, these additions create one of the most comprehensive and cohesive security offerings in the UK market, reinforcing and extending the trusted solutions our customers rely on.

The new TDSi by Hirsch brand reflects Hirsch Group’s vision of harmonising, innovating, and internationalising its security solutions, while ensuring continuity and reliability for long‑standing customers.

Hirsch’s global platform

Richard Huison, UK Managing Director of Hirsch Secure and TDSi, commented: “TDSi has built a strong reputation in the UK and beyond, with installations in some of the most demanding environments worldwide. Becoming TDSi by Hirsch strengthens that legacy by combining our proven access control expertise with Hirsch’s global platform."

"For our customers, nothing changes in terms of service or support, it is very much business as usual. What does change is the breadth of solutions we can now offer, from perimeter to core security, giving our partners and end‑users access to a truly unified security portfolio that is scalable, interoperable, and future‑ready.” 

TDSi moves into next chapter

TDSi joined Vitaprotech Group in 2019, followed by Hirsch in 2024. The group of security specialists will adopt the globally recognised Hirsch name on 1st January 2026, instantly conveying premium positioning, federal-grade trust, and worldwide ambition. Eric Thord remains CEO, with Steven Humphreys as Deputy CEO, driving a clear vision: global strategy, local execution, delivering innovative, interoperable security solutions precisely tailored to each market.

As TDSi moves into this next chapter as TDSi by Hirsch, its commitment to its customers, partners, and the wider security community remains unchanged. All existing products, services, support channels, and points of contact will continue as normal, ensuring complete continuity throughout the transition.

Customer-first approach

Customers can expect to see the TDSi by Hirsch Logo begin to roll out from early next year, marking the start of a gradual evolution rather than an overnight change.

With the strength of the Hirsch Group behind it, TDSi is poised to deliver even greater value while continuing to operate with the same reliability, expertise, and customer-first approach that have defined the business for over four decades.
